The first step in any renovation project is to assess the cost breakdown. Here’s a detailed overview of the estimated expenses you might incur:

Materials: The heart of your man cave will be its materials. Depending on your vision, expenses can vary widely. For example, high-quality flooring can cost around $5 to $10 per square foot, while drywall and insulation can add another $2 to $4 per square foot. If you plan to incorporate custom cabinetry for your gaming setup, budget around $1,500 to $3,000. In total, materials for a standard 300 square foot man cave could range from $5,000 to $15,000.

Labor: Labor costs can fluctuate significantly based on local rates. In Hilo, expect to pay between $50 and $100 per hour for skilled labor. A typical renovation could require 40 to 80 hours of work, leading to labor costs in the ballpark of $2,000 to $8,000.

Permits: Depending on the extent of your renovation, you may need to secure permits. In Hawaii, permit costs can range from $100 to $1,000, depending on your project’s scope. Always check with your local building department to ensure compliance with regional regulations.

Furniture and Equipment: The furnishing of your gaming man cave is essential for comfort and functionality. Quality gaming chairs can range from $200 to $800 each, while a large flat-screen TV could set you back anywhere from $500 to $2,000. Budgeting around $2,000 to $5,000 for furniture and equipment is realistic for a well-appointed space.

Local Factors: When planning your gaming man cave, consider local factors that may impact costs. Hilo’s unique climate can affect material choices; for example, moisture-resistant materials may be necessary to combat humidity. Additionally, the availability of materials can influence pricing, as many items may need to be imported, adding to delivery costs.

In summary, the total cost for a gaming man cave in Hilo could range from $11,100 to $36,000 or more, depending on your choices and the size of the space.
